Double taxation agreement between Malta and Serbia

15/09/2009

15th September 2009 - Following the visit of Serbian Foreign Minister Vuk Jeremi?, Malta signs double taxation agreement with Serbia.

The agreement signed by Finance Minister Tonio Fenech on behalf of Malta, is an important step to strengthen trade relations between the two countries. In 2008, total trade between the 2 countries was around €1.2 million. Imports are mainly made up of cereals and printed -materials, while exports include organic chemicals, pharmaceuticals and clothing. Around 2,000-3,000 Serbian nationals currently reside in Malta.
The exchange of trade delegations could be organised to enhance trade relations between the 2 countries, and Serbian companies are encouraged to invest in Malta.
